    Mexican Martinis

    Saw the post about margaritas and don't have a recipe for those, so I thought I'd share my recipe for Mexican Martinis!

    2 shots of tequila
    2 shots of sweet & sour mix
    1 shot of triple sec
    1 shot of orange juice
    1 shot of olive juice
    1/2 shot of lime juice
    pinch of salt

    Mix over ice, shake, and enjoy!

    If you don't like them salty you can reduce the olive juice or cut the salt. I sometimes add a little more lime juice as well. Helps to use fresh squeezed lime juice. The bottled stuff tends to give them a little bitter flavor.

        You can also sub jalapeno juice for olive juice to give it a little kick.
